DEPARTMENT OF ENERGY


DOE/NSF Nuclear Science Advisory Committee

AGENCY: Office of Science, Department of Energy.

ACTION: Notice of Open Meeting.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This notice announces a meeting of the DOE/NSF Nuclear Science 
Advisory Committee (NSAC). The Federal Advisory Committee Act (Pub. L. 
92-463, 86 Stat. 770) requires that public notice of these meetings be 
announced in the Federal Register.

DATES: Wednesday, March 23, 2016; 8:30 a.m.-4:00 p.m.

ADDRESSES: Bethesda North Marriott Hotel & Conference Center, 701 
Marinelli Road, Bethesda, Maryland 20852, (301) 822-9200.

FOR FURTHER INFORMATION CONTACT: Brenda L. May, U.S. Department of 
Energy; SC-26/Germantown Building, 1000 Independence Avenue SW., 
Washington, DC 20585-1290; Telephone: (301) 903-0536 or email: 
[email protected]. The most current information concerning 
this meeting can be found on the Web site: http://science.gov/np/nsac/meetings/.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
    Purpose of the Board: To provide advice and guidance on a 
continuing basis to the Department of Energy and the National Science 
Foundation on scientific priorities within the field of basic nuclear 
science research.
    Tentative Agenda: Agenda will include discussions of the following:

Wednesday, March 23, 2016

     Perspectives from Department of Energy and National 
Science Foundation
     Update from the Department of Energy and National Science 
Foundation's Nuclear Physics Office
     Laser Interferometer Gravitational-Wave Observatory 
Overview
     Status of the Canadian Long Range Plan for Subatomic 
Physics
     Update from the NUPECC Chair

    Public Participation: The meeting is open to the public. If you 
would like to file a written statement with the Committee, you may do 
so either before or after the meeting. If you would like to make oral 
statements regarding any of these items on the agenda, you should 
contact Brenda L. May, at (301) 903-0536 or by email 
[email protected]. You must make your request for an oral 
statement at least five business days before the meeting. Reasonable 
provision will be made to include the scheduled oral statements on the 
agenda. The Chairperson of the Committee will conduct the meeting to 
facilitate the orderly conduct of business. Public comment will follow 
the 10-minute rule.
